Model for the role of transcription start-site selection in translational control of gene expression. (A) Turning genes on and off by switching between poorly translated and efficiently translated 5′ UTR isoforms. (B) Heterogeneous transcription start-site selection produces 5′ UTR isoforms that respond differently to global changes in translation factor activity. In this example, the “long” 5′ UTR variant is better translated than the corresponding “short” isoform under stress conditions, causing reduced cap-dependent initiation due to sequestration of eIF4E.
